Some tips, your first time playing, start a game, let the zombies kill you on the first level, after searching the 4 spots, do this 4-5 times. THis will permanently unlock some health upgrades, a reload upgrade, a search upgrade, an action upgrade etc. The key to making this game easy and beating it is not the in shop upgrades/guns, its the upgrades in the progress book. ONce you unlock alot of upgrades in the progress book, then worry about trying to beat the game. Wont take you long!
